They are brothers who have been performing in public since early childhood, often together as a piano duo. [1] They come from a musical family: their mother Christianne van Gelder teaches the flute, while their father Paul Jussen is a timpanist in the Dutch Radio Philharmonic Orchestra in Hilversum and a percussionist in the Ensemble Da Capo.

NPR was promoting the brothers’ release of.jussen brothers biography of abraham3 AMSTERDAM — The first time they performed for the Dutch queen, in 2005, Lucas and Arthur Jussen were 12 and 8 years old. The second time, they were 19 and 16. With bright blue eyes and shaggy blond hair, playing side by side on the same piano, the Jussen brothers have been national figures in the Netherlands since early childhood.Biographies - Dresdner Philharmonie One of the most recent sets of duo-pianists to make names for themselves are the Dutch brothers Lucas and Arthur Jussen. When they were just 10 and 13, they performed Mozart’s Concerto for Two Pianos and Orchestra in E-flat Major with Amsterdam’s famed Royal Concertgebouw Orchestra, and their careers have soared ever since.
